Arshanapalli and Bundick are Homecoming King and Queen

University of Southern Indiana students Ashish Arshanapalli, a biology major, and Jackie Bundick, a marketing and French major, are this year's Homecoming king and queen. The couple was crowned during halftime of the men's basketball game on Saturday, February 6, 2010.

Arshanapalli is a junior from Crown Point, Indiana. His campus involvement includes Pre-Professional Health Club where he serves as vice president. He also served USI as an AMIGO, and works as a tutor with Academic Skills. He is involved with College Mentors for Kids and is a member of the South Asian Student Union. His community involvement includes volunteering at the Boys and Girls Club of Evansville and participating in Relay for Life. His career goal is to become a physician, specializing in oncology.

Bundick is a senior from Columbus, Indiana. She is an active member of Gamma Phi Beta Sorority, Activities Programming Board, and the French Club. Jackie serves APB as secretary. Her community involvement includes participating in blood drives, working with Proving Animals Are Worth Saving, and assisting with the West Side Nut Club Fall Festival food booths. Her career goal is to work in marketing for a multinational company that headquarters its business in France.

The two students are chosen by student vote, scores from interviews by USI administrators, and individual academic records. Activities Programming Board and the Office of Student Development sponsored the event.
